Output 39d5172694f5db2e7d51f6384213ad83021fecf9968a6f419c4a33f3dfbb6a75:1

value
8706507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815f80f2cfabd8337ad6a106b7c46c6c6e7c2e46 OP_EQUAL
address
3DV5W1AUcS1JDDMfXA811bHPSGZ4bPkthg
transaction
39d5172694f5db2e7d51f6384213ad83021fecf9968a6f419c4a33f3dfbb6a75
spent
true